# Jasmine Ts Auto Mock

[![Actions Status](https://github.com/Typescript-TDD/jasmine-ts-auto-mock/workflows/Master/badge.svg)](https://github.com/Typescript-TDD/jasmine-ts-auto-mock/actions)

This is a library that extend [ts-auto-mock](https://github.com/uittorio/ts-auto-mock) to be used with jasmine

The intention of the library is to automatically assign spies to mocks giving you type safety

If you are using angular with typescript 3.7 you need to follow the solution in this issue:

https://github.com/angular/angular-cli/issues/16071

Add this in the polyfill until angular support typescript 3.7
```ts
// @ts-ignore
window.__importDefault = function(mod) {
return mod && mod.__esModule ? mod : { default: mod };
};
```

## Usage
1) create an interface
```ts
interface Interface {
methodToMock: () => string
}
```
2) create a mock
```ts
const mock: Interface = createMock();
```
3) get the method mock

You can get the method spy in 2 different ways

Through method
```ts
import { On, method } from "ts-auto-mock/extension";
const mockMethod: jasmine.Spy = On(mock).get(method(mock => mock.methodToMock));
```

Through string
```ts
import { On, method } from "ts-auto-mock/extension";
const mockMethod: jasmine.Spy = On(mock).get(method('methodToMock'));
```

4) trigger the method
```ts
someMethodThatWillTriggerInterfacemethodToMock();
expect(mockMethod).toHaveBeenCalled();
```
